Today, a subcommittee of the Kroger Houston and UFCW Local 455 bargaining parties met to discuss the current state of the COVID-19 crisis and its impact on current negotiations for a new collective bargaining agreement.

Your benefits are important – now more than ever. With this in mind, the Company and the Union agreed to make a recommendation to the South Central Trust Fund Board of Trustees to restore your health care benefits to the levels that were originally negotiated in your current contract, effective as soon as possible.

Please note: A new collective bargaining agreement still needs to be negotiated! This includes future health care benefits as well as pension benefits and wages.

The subcommittees also agreed to extend the current contract, which is set to expire on April 11, 2020 to June 13, 2020.

Due to the evolving Coronavirus pandemic, the Company and Union have not set any future dates for negotiations.
